Remodeling costs vary based on your specific goals. Choosing high-end materials like natural stone, custom cabinetry, or designer hardware will increase the total. Labor costs fluctuate depending on whether you are simply updating fixtures or doing a full layout overhaul that requires moving plumbing and electrical lines. Keeping your existing footprint is the most effective way to save, while expanding the space or adding luxury features like steam showers pushes the budget higher. Installing a bathroom vanity involves preparing the space, ensuring proper plumbing connections, and securing the vanity to the wall. The pros will first disconnect any existing fixtures. They'll then position the new vanity, making sure it's level. Water supply lines and the drainpipe are connected. Finally, the vanity is secured to the wall studs for stability. If a countertop and sink are separate, they are installed and sealed afterward.
Recommended bathroom wall tiles include ceramic and porcelain, known for their durability and water resistance. Natural stone tiles offer a luxurious look but require regular sealing. For shower walls, ensure the tile and grout are specifically rated for wet areas. The pros can guide you on the best choices for your specific bathroom.

A bathroom accessories set typically includes items like towel bars, toilet paper holders, and sometimes robe hooks or soap dishes. These pieces are designed to coordinate in style and finish, providing a cohesive look for your bathroom. You can find them in various materials and designs, from modern chrome to classic brushed nickel. The pros can help you select a set that complements your chosen vanity and fixtures.
